Efficient Heating from the Ground up
 
Radiant floor heating provides an energy efficient solution for heating basements, garages, home additions and remodeling projects. Install radiant floor heating yourself with included guide, or let OM recommend installers. Radiant heating keeps warmth near the floor and is quiet, clean and healthy, avoiding combustion gases and circulation of dust or allergens.

Here are the general steps of installation:

1. Mount the panel on the wall
2. Put the PEX tubing in the floor
3. Connect PEX tubing to the manifold
4. Fill the system with fluid
5. Purge the air
6. Have your electrician wire the thermostat, circulating pump and electric boiler

Which size system?

There are two models, a 7KW and 11KW, which is how much heat they can put out, and multiple tubing sets are added for greater floor spaces. Refer to the following chart to help size your system, and email us for help! For spaces larger than 1800 square feet, use multiple Radiant Heat Systems.

Square Feet

Size - # Tubing Sets

0-300

7KW - 1

300-900

7KW - 2

910-1200

7KW - 3

1210-1500

11KW - 4

1510-1800

11KW - 5

Additional Savings Programs on Electricity?

In addition to state incentives that may be available at DSIREUSA.org, some electric utilities offer a reduced electrical rate in exchange for the right to interrupt the power to the Micro-Boiler in your Radiant Heat System. Contact them for information and details. If their program calls for interrupting your power for short periods (such as 4 hours) you will scarcely notice any drop in temperature because of the storage characteristic of radiant floor heating. The floor continues to radiate heat after the power is turned off. Some electric utilities interrupt power for longer periods, such as 12 hours on/12 hours off. This will result in more significant reduced room temperature.
